    I no it's not hash but wow made this the other night with some alcohol my trim and loose buds I had a sleep on the sofa after sampling it rubbed on the inside of my rizla there will be a better way to do this but here's what I did

    1st put ur trim/bud in oven no higher than 90c for about 10 mins till its crispy dry

    Put the 100% alcohol and trim in freezer for a few hours

    Trim and alcohol in a bowl covering it and swirl around for 20 seconds

    Filter through coffee filter I used kitche few sheets of kitchen roll done the job but be carefull off stalks

    Then just evaporate the alcohol either in a bain Marie or just leave over night DO NOT USE GAS STOVE! Pretty obvious but alcohol and fire done mix just putting it there just incase lol

    You can do a seconds run for a bit longer aswell I never bothered tho if I has the proper filters I probably would of

    I take it that you are not aware that ISO vapour is heavier than air?

    This is the big problem that people don't understand... the vapour can pool at floor level...

    You get the same thing with butane when making BHO, the butane pools on the floor & explodes - a quick google for BHO explosion will show you the danger...

    I've only ever done this outside & the 2nd time I did it, I had a mate with me, who could be classed as a gas expert - he sat the other end of the garden as he thought even doing it outside was too dangerous! - I won't even repeat what he said when I told him people do this indoors!

    Anyway, suffice it to say that I looked up the dangers & it makes shocking reading! The main issue appears to be that when the vapour ignites then it expands... and expands hugely! That's the real issue with doing it indoors, there isn't enough expansion room so walls & ceilings give
